M2M and the Internet of Things Conference Unveils Track Dedicated to Enterprise

By IoTEvolutionWorld News October 29, 2013

Targeted track explores Machine-to-Machine technology within the enterprise marketplace

Norwalk, CT – October 29, 2013 – TMC and Crossfire Media today announced the M2M in the Enterprise track for the upcoming M2M Evolution Conference & Expo, held Jan. 28-31, 2014, at the Miami Beach Convention Center in Miami, Fla. The conference will highlight the latest technologies surrounding the Internet of Things ( IoT) and Machine-to-Machine (M2M) trends and explore how these solutions are improving business solutions, minimizing risks, encouraging innovation and driving revenue.

“The M2M conference brings together experts from a variety of industries,” said Carl Ford, CEO of Crossfire Media and executive director of content for M2M Evolution “The targeted M2M in the Enterprise sessions track gives attendees a chance to connect, network and even partner with industry experts to learn the current and future state of Machine-to-Machine communications within the enterprise marketplace.”

Registered attendees will have the opportunity to explore two tracks within the M2M Evolution conference. The M2M in the Enterprise track features the following sessions:

  • Increasing Importance of M2M in the Supply Chain- This session explores the growing importance of M2M in the supply chain and how controlling operational costs while improving performance is vital.
  • Technology in the Transportation Infrastructure- Attendees will have the opportunity to examine the impact of M2M on the overall efficiency and forward progress that technology makes at the various transportation borders.
  • Chain of Custody and 24x7 Visibility Solutions for the Commercial Aircraft and Air Cargo Industries- This session provides insight on the interrelationships between M2M technologies, express delivery and commercial air carries.
  • Remote Monitoring & Control- Attendees will explore the specific devices and solutions that are driving remote monitoring and control capabilities, while also discussing how these capabilities can reduce costs.
  • How Low to Go- This session examines low latency and high throughput applications and a host of solutions that can get the job done.
  • Manage and Secure Your Mobile Enterprise: Delivering Visibility and Confidence- This session explores the tools needed to ensure security within the mobile enterprise, including securing and managing endpoints collecting data.
